WebSocket与V2Ray的结合应用及其重要性

在现代网络技术中,WebSocketV2Ray 这两个术语变得越来越重要。随着网络环境的日益复杂,特别是在一些网络受限的地区,V2Ray 的应用已经成为了一种流行的解决方案,而 WebSocket 则是其重要的传输协议之一。本文将详细探讨 WebSocket 有什么用 V2Ray,以及它们如何相辅相成,共同提高网络安全性和连接效率。

什么是WebSocket?

WebSocket 是一种网络协议,旨在通过一个持久化的连接实现双向通信。与传统的HTTP请求相比,WebSocket 可以在客户端和服务器之间进行实时、双向的数据传输。其主要特点包括:

  • 实时性:一旦建立连接,数据可以在双方之间即时传输,而无需重新建立连接。
  • 低延迟:因为连接是持久的,所以数据传输的延迟相对较低。
  • 节省资源:相比传统的轮询方法,WebSocket 更加节省带宽和服务器资源。

什么是V2Ray?

V2Ray 是一种开源的代理工具,它提供了多种网络传输方式,支持 VMessVLESS 等协议。主要用于科学上网,可以有效地绕过各种网络限制。它的主要功能包括:

  • 流量混淆:使流量更加隐蔽,不易被识别和干扰。
  • 多协议支持:支持多种协议,用户可以根据需求选择合适的方案。
  • 灵活性:配置简单且灵活,可以满足不同用户的需求。

WebSocket在V2Ray中的应用

1. 提高连接的稳定性

在V2Ray中使用WebSocket可以提高连接的稳定性,尤其是在高延迟或不稳定的网络环境中。WebSocket 的持久连接特性可以减少连接频繁中断的情况,保证数据传输的连续性。

2. 加强数据的隐蔽性

通过使用 WebSocket 作为V2Ray的传输协议,数据流量可以看起来像普通的Web流量,从而增强了数据传输的隐蔽性。这对于在防火墙严格的环境中尤为重要。

3. 实现更高的速度

结合WebSocket和V2Ray的特性,可以在传输速度上取得更好的表现。特别是在高并发情况下,WebSocket的双向传输能力可以大大提高数据传输的效率。

如何在V2Ray中配置WebSocket

1. 安装V2Ray

首先,你需要安装V2Ray。在其官方网站上,可以找到详细的安装指南。可以通过以下方式安装:

  • 使用包管理器进行安装
  • 从源码编译安装
  • 下载预编译的二进制文件

2. 修改配置文件

安装完成后,需要对V2Ray的配置文件进行修改。主要包括:

  • 设置传输协议为WebSocket
  • 配置服务器地址和端口
  • 设置UUID等安全信息

3. 启动V2Ray

配置完成后,通过命令行启动V2Ray服务。确保无错误信息,并通过日志文件监控运行状态。

4. 客户端配置

在客户端需要配置相应的设置,确保可以正常连接到V2Ray服务器。这些设置一般包括:

  • 服务器地址
  • 端口
  • UUID

使用WebSocket和V2Ray的注意事项

  • 安全性:确保使用最新版本的V2Ray,及时修复已知的安全漏洞。
  • 稳定性:网络环境的好坏对WebSocket连接的稳定性影响很大,应选择可靠的网络供应商。
  • 兼容性:不同设备和操作系统之间可能存在兼容性问题,需做好测试。

FAQ(常见问题)

1. WebSocket如何提高V2Ray的性能?

回答:WebSocket通过建立持久的连接,可以减少连接的建立和关闭所消耗的时间和资源。此外,WebSocket的双向通信机制允许数据在两端之间实时传输,提高了整体性能。

2. 使用WebSocket会影响网络速度吗?

回答:通常情况下,使用WebSocket不会显著影响网络速度,反而因为其持久连接和低延迟特性,有助于提高数据传输效率。然而,实际速度还受到网络环境和配置的影响。

3. V2Ray中的WebSocket配置复杂吗?

回答:配置V2Ray中的WebSocket并不复杂,用户只需按照文档说明修改配置文件,通常能快速完成配置。然而,对于初学者来说,可能需要一点时间来熟悉配置格式和参数含义。

4. 如何确保WebSocket的安全性?

回答:使用WebSocket时,可以通过SSL/TLS加密来提高安全性。此外,定期更新V2Ray版本,配置合理的防火墙规则和访问控制,也是保证安全的重要措施。

结论

综上所述,WebSocketV2Ray 的结合为用户提供了一个高效、稳定且隐蔽的网络连接方案。无论是用于科学上网还是实现实时通信,这一组合都展现了其独特的优势。通过合理的配置与使用,用户能够有效提升网络体验,保障网络安全。

正文完